CDMS combines environmental data with AI to give farmers a comprehensive view of their soil conditions. Think of it as your field’s personal advisor. By analyzing soil samples and environmental data, CDMS provides tailored recommendations for soil amendments and crop rotation strategies. One farmer reported a 20% increase in yield after following CDMS‘s specific guidelines, highlighting how targeted advice can lead to real improvements.
Next, there’s SoEasy, a newer player in the soil management field. This tool uses AI to analyze soil health indicators like nutrient levels and organic matter. What sets SoEasy apart is its user-friendly interface that allows farmers to access real-time data directly from their smartphones. Imagine being in the field, pulling up your app, and getting instant feedback on what your soil needs at that moment. Farmers who have used SoEasy reported faster decision-making and ultimately healthier crops.
Then we have Agronomy Digital. This tool leverages machine learning to identify soil patterns and predict how different crops will perform under varying conditions. It’s like having a crystal ball for your fields! By inputting data about weather, soil type, and previous yields, Agronomy Digital helps farmers customize their planting strategies. One user shared how they adjusted their crop choices based on the predictions and ended up with a significantly improved harvest.
Soilmates is a community-driven platform that merges AI and social interaction. Farmers can share their data and learn from each other’s experiences while the AI analyzes this information to provide insights. For those struggling with soil erosion or nutrient depletion, Soilmates offers personalized strategies based on collective wisdom. One farmer shared that joining Soilmates encouraged them to adopt cover cropping, which greatly improved their soil structure and resilience.
Lastly, consider Plantwise. While primarily focused on pest management, its integration of AI includes soil health diagnostics. Plantwise can detect signs of soil degradation and suggest remedies that tackle these issues proactively. Users have found that addressing soil problems before they escalate has saved them from potential crop failures. One farmer noted that early intervention through Plantwise saved them from losing half their expected yield.

What are AI innovations in soil management?
AI innovations in soil management refer to advanced technologies that analyze soil quality and provide actionable insights to improve crop health and yields.
How can AI tools help improve soil quality?
AI tools analyze various soil health indicators, offering tailored recommendations for amendments, crop rotations, and proactive management strategies.
Are these tools suitable for small-scale farmers?
Absolutely! Many of these AI tools are designed to be user-friendly and accessible, making them valuable for farmers of all sizes.
